I've tried searching myself, but I haven't got to grips with the search engine yet. The search engine is terrible. It's really hit or miss. The Explorer I is pre-NASA. It was launched by the U.S. Army. There is a PDF monograph available at the U.S. Army Redstone Arsenal History website: Army Ordnance Satellite Program (Explorer I) - 1958 http://www.redstone.army.mil/history/pdf/sat/sat.pdf Redstone missile - 1964 http://www.redstone.army.mil/history...e/redstone.pdf http://www.redstone.army.mil/history...s/welcome.html http://www.redstone.army.mil/history/pdf/welcome.html - Rusty Barton |
